Covenant House Alaska: Providing Shelter and Support to Homeless Youth
At Covenant House Alaska (CHAK), we offer a safe, welcoming space for young people experiencing or at risk of homelessness and human trafficking in Anchorage. Our mission is to serve all youth who come to our doors, without question or cost, 24 hours a day, every day of the year.

Shelter and Housing
Covenant House Alaska provides emergency shelter and housing services to homeless youth in Alaska, ages 13-24. No youth is turned away. Day or night, we’re here to help young people find a safe place to stay and get access to the resources needed to build a brighter future. We have five housing programs:
- Emergency Shelter: Youth ages 13-24 can access a warm bed, food, clothing, and hygiene supplies.
- Rights of Passage: Transitional housing program for young adults ages 18-24. Youth gain experience living in apartment-style housing with support from their success management team.
- Passage House: Residential program for homeless pregnant teens and young parents ages 17-21.
- Covey Lofts: Transitional housing micro unit apartments. Eligible youth must have a recommendation from their success manager, a source of income and sign a lease.
- Rapid Re-Housing: Places youth in their own apartment, with case management, rental assistance, and continued access to wraparound services to ensure success.

Programs and Services
How We’re Meeting Local Needs
Living in Alaska presents unique challenges, especially for youth facing homelessness. Covenant House Alaska is nationally recognized for the innovative work we do to provide young people with everything they need in one place — so they can move forward to a brighter future.
Our Youth Engagement Center offers
- Outreach Services: Young people can access short-term emergency care at our drop-in center. Our outreach teams provide essentials like food, warm clothes, and bus fare to unhoused youth on the streets. We also work to build trust, letting them know about the services and resources at CHAK.
- Education & Job Training: We offer programs to help youth finish their high school education, get their GED and prepare for college. We also offer life skills training, job readiness training and employment assistance to help young people find and maintain gainful employment.
- Health and Wellness: Our on-site health clinic provides physical and mental health care and substance misuse counseling. Walk-ins are welcome.
- Other support services: Crisis intervention, trafficking survivor services, family mediation, youth enrichment programs, cultural connections, holistic and spiritual care, transportation assistance, and case management.
Our Services and Programs Are Always Free
There are no fees or costs to access our services or stay at Covenant House Alaska. Our goal is to provide a safe and supportive environment for youth to get the support they need.
